I WON recording.equipment for being signed up to a newsletter (thanks @Zandibot) After some time thinking about what to do with the domain I figured on trying something I have never done before: Amazon affiliate sales site!

I am not a professional when it comes to web dev. I understand the importance of SEO and rankings. I imagine I will have to write some unique content and other thing that google likes. I will be using WordPress and a SEO plugin to guide me.

I am looking for tips from people who have had success with affiliate sales sites. Or just hear some positive (or negative) experiences in general.

Lots of original content. Rewrite unique descriptions. Don't try to list every item on Amazon. Quick and easy transition over to Amazon and hope they build a monster order. High dollar items are great, but lots of small stuff can increase your percentages so you get paid big on the larger items.

What inforg said. Don't just grab a feed of Amazon products or some automated script that spews out a feed by category - pick and choose , write your own descriptions. Be a resource. Help your visitors make a purchase decision. Big plus if you are familiar with the products.

If you decide to go the script route, at least write some supporting content.

Add value. That's the difference between affiliates who make decent money and the hacks who complain it doesn't work.
